Output 66c4ea39281ca90f792c34035b37b1ab1b7c97670ab3313190ef30a3fe0b25ca:4

value
135200
script pubkey
OP_0 OP_PUSHBYTES_20 c88644444a5a64298f54f1af1a3c7d064859fbe0
address
bc1qezryg3z2tfjznr657xh350raqey9n7lqqvqjxg
transaction
66c4ea39281ca90f792c34035b37b1ab1b7c97670ab3313190ef30a3fe0b25ca
spent
true